Adaptive Skills
Skills that enable an individual to meet the demands of everyday life effectively, including social, practical, and emotional skills.
AAMR/AAIDD
Originally known as The American Association on Mental Retardation, now called The American Association on Intellectual and Developmental Disabilities, an organization focused on advancing policies, research, and education to enhance the lives of those with intellectual and developmental disabilities.
Conceptual
Pertaining to concepts or ideas; concerned with the theoretical, rather than practical aspects of something.
Stereotypy
The repetition of meaningless gestures or movements. One of the manifestations of a developmental disorder.
